    The most effective way to recruit REAL affiliates -- people who have the resources to actually drive significant traffic to your offer -- is to build your own mailing list and promote the people who you want to promote you. Let them know that you're promoting them, introduce yourself, and when you start making some decent sales for them, let them know about your product and ask them to reciprocate. Many will.

    A lot of marketers take a backwards approach. They contact people (like myself) and say "hey, I've got a new product, will you promote it?"

    I have two criteria for granting this type of request:

    1 - I want to know some numbers. Has the offer been tested? What kind of EPC (Earnings Per Click) are other affiliates seeing from it?

    2 - Do you have the ability to reciprocate? (i.e., Do you have a mailing list so that you will be able to send traffic to my offer in return?)

    By offering to promote their product first, you stand a much better chance of having them want to promote you in the future.
